Transaction 5ea01a91a52188ebeabdd2619d15b32e49c56b8506186700601e2b863ba69faa

1 Input
2 Outputs
  • 5ea01a91a52188ebeabdd2619d15b32e49c56b8506186700601e2b863ba69faa:0
  • value  2815836
    address  37uBaWBWwG16qfF3ADSPjj15KSU61vaUkC
  • 5ea01a91a52188ebeabdd2619d15b32e49c56b8506186700601e2b863ba69faa:1
  • value  250610
    address  bc1qz588pjf9h3yzjukl0u89hxt5kcu9k53jtrdvyt